About Mahmoodabad Village
Mahmoodabad is a large village in Dooru tehsil, in the district of Anantnag, Jammu and Kashmir.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 2,489, made up of 1,216 males and 1,273 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 1,047 females per 1000 males. The village covers 101.6 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 192211,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.
